Air travel between Hyderabad and Varanasi was disrupted on Friday morning after dense fog reduced visibility at Varanasi airport.

IndiGo and SpiceJet cancelled their scheduled flights from Rajiv Gandhi International Airport, due to adverse weather conditions.

As per reports, two



flights that had already departed from Hyderabad were forced to turn back mid-air as conditions in Varanasi did not improve. Both aircraft returned safely and landed back in Hyderabad.

Meanwhile, airlines have advised passengers to stay updated on flight schedules as weather-related disruptions continued.
